'Saturday Superhouse' Single Rumours..
Some keen types on the official Biffy Clyro messageboard have been investigating on the World Wide Web and uncovering some supposed release dates for Biffy's first 'proper' single from Puzzle and also the possible schedule of Puzzle's release.
Kelkoo, PureGroove and the file-sharing site Oink all have listings of the single.
Now I must stress, this is strictly NOT fact, but seems logical and quite exciting. There are conflicting dates but the general consensus is that the song 'Saturday Superhouse' will be released early to Mid-February with the album coming in late May.
Whether or not this happens, you'll have to wait and see, but it's all very exciting for me at least!
The song got it's first ever airing in front of a lucky Perth crowd last night, having witnessed it, I can safely say you're in for a nice surprise.
